Our client is using cutting-edge technology—think the perception and navigation AI systems used in self-driving cars—to allow people out in the real world to efficiently capture their work, analyze it, and get things done. They’re building virtual time machines for every job site.
It’s time to help our builders build.
Affordable housing shortages, outdated infrastructure, aging power grids: these are massive, pressing problems facing our country, and the world. But we’re not confronting them as boldly as we should—in part because we haven’t provided the men and women in construction with the same powerful tools to manage their work that today’s office workers take for granted. It’s time to change that.
Reducing the cost, time, and pain it takes to build and operate will revolutionize the industry’s approach to construction specifically and real estate management broadly—and revolutionize how we manage humanity’s built environments overall. Even a savings of one percent would change the game. And we can do a lot better than one percent.
Remote job opportunities growing worldwide.
Your products will be used to build the physical world. The construction industry is primed for a technology disruption from AI/ML, Computer Vision, autonomous drones, digital realities (AR/VR), edge computing, digital twins, and everything in between. You will build experiences that bring these disruptive technologies to the forefront for the many personas in the construction industry, including owners, contractors, trades, insurance, financing, etc.
Empower our client’s teams to build confidence in their code easily, quickly, and efficiently.
As a Software Development Engineer in Test, you will develop, execute, and maintain automated tests and the tools/frameworks/technologies that Engineers, QA, and SDETs need to test the product. You should have a combination of solid in-depth knowledge of Quality Assurance, as well as software development and object oriented design skills. The test software you will build should expose defects in production systems as well as defects in development at component and feature integration level.
Working with Engineering and QA, you will define and implement automation strategies and frameworks, testing processes, and automation test cases as well as manual test tools for unit, functional, integration, end to end (E2E), and performance testing.
As a Software Development Engineer in Test, you will have the opportunity to work with a wide variety of technologies from front-end UI to back-end distributed web services. You will own the design and implementation of tests, tools, frameworks, and processes that will insure end-to-end quality of major deliverables working closely with multiple engineers and teams to execute them. Improving the developer experience, scaling, reusability, and customer experience are top priorities as the business grows.
Our client’s company is headquartered in San Francisco, but we are a fully remote work environment with no requirement to report to an office except for occasional team gatherings.
LMRE Tech consultant